Cross Sections for Solar-Neutrino Capture by the 76Ge Nucleus and High-Lying Gamow—Teller Resonances

The cross section σ(Eν) for solar-neutrino capture by the 76Ge nucleus is calculated. The effect of Gamow-Teller resonances on the rate of neutrino capture in the reaction 76Ge (ν, e)76 As is studied. It is shown that the contribution of high-lying Gamow-Teller resonances to the charge-exchange strength function increases the rate of solar-neutrino capture by 25% to 50%, depending on the normalization method and on the inclusion of the quenching effect.
